In 2024, major VAT and e-invoicing changes are still to come, including the phased introduction of MyInvois B2B e-invoicing in Malaysia starting on August 1st. Romania will implement pre-filled VAT invoices from the same date, with a grace period of six months for taxpayers to adjust to the new reporting structure.
